Albert Martin, who at the Royal Clyde Yacht Club sailed, was in 1908 in London at the Olympic Games in the 12-meter class Olympic champion . In the regatta held on the Firth of Clyde in Scotland , only the two British boats Hera and Mouchette competed against each other in two races. The Hera , to whose crew Martin belonged, won both races, so that in addition to Martin and skipper Thomas Glen-Coats the other crew members John Aspin , John Buchanan , James Bunten , Arthur Downes , John Downes , John Mackenzie , David Dunlop and Gerald Tait die Gold medal received.
